Translation

[Allah] said, "Descend, being to one another enemies. And for you on the earth is a place of settlement and enjoyment for a time."

Verse interpretation (Tafsir)

Allah told Adam, Eve and Satan: 'Go down from Paradise to the earth, where some of you will be enemies of others, and where you would have a place to settle with enjoyment of what is in the earth until an appointed time.'

Source: Al-Mukhtasar Tafsir — Tafsir Center for Quranic Studies.
